Output 31e526126a888d22f11f54fe97f162093800a978066044b7739aa0ec7a766eda:0

value
7049500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 259352e5fabbdfe9106880482a1d2a55ec80909f OP_EQUAL
address
357hQsznsykrr5y58WfiZdKBZyTaMDbpdg
transaction
31e526126a888d22f11f54fe97f162093800a978066044b7739aa0ec7a766eda
spent
true